Technology is the first power!

It is a great joy and a matter of pride to see China’s high technology is brightly shining from the sky to the ground.

It is widely known that China has well-developed high-speed railway network(铁路网)in the world. Now, the country is breaking its own speed record with the CR450. The CR450 can travel at a top speed of 453 kilometers an hour. Once put into use, it will take just about 2.5 hours to travel from Beijing to Shanghai, which takes at least 4.5 hours at the moment. Even though it can travel so fast, it can also start braking(刹车)quickly, taking just 1.7 seconds, and its noise level keeps low. It creates a safe and comfortable environment for passengers. With the advantages, the CR450 shows China’s leading role and great power to the world.

The AG60E is China’s self-developed lightweight two-seat electric plane. It is 6.9 meters long, 2.6 meters high and 8.6 meters wide. It is mainly designed for pilot training, flight experience, and private travel. It uses an electric power system. Compared with the traditional plane, it doesn’t send out greenhouse gases, and its noise level is much lower. The AG60E electric plane draws the world’s attention, for it is a practice of China’s aviation industry(航空工业)towards air pollution. The AG60E is only a starting point. It is expected to become an important force to achieve green and low-carbon development in the field of aviation.

Dogs and cats are the most popular pets in the world. Some people think dogs are our finest friends. Others believe cats are our best pals. Let’s see who is perfect.

Cats don’t use words, but they make a lot of sounds to tell what they’re thinking about. So do dogs. They use different sounds to “say” what’s on their minds, and “chat” with other dogs or their owners.

Cats are great climbers. They love to stay in trees and even on the top of houses. They can jump long and almost always land on their feet. Still, when it comes to traveling far, dogs are hard to beat. Some of them can run or work all day.

Dogs’ noses know better. They smell the air and get a lot more information than cats, for they have twice as many scent cells(细胞)as cats. But cats’ hearing is king. They can hear many sounds that dogs would never notice.

Most dogs like to hang out with other dogs. Most cats prefer to be alone. In order to get along, cats usually have to be raised together. Cats might like to be held in their owners’ arms, but they leave the pet parties to the dogs.

Dogs can be trained to follow different orders and do all kinds of tasks. They can help search for lost people. They can serve as guide dogs for blind people. Some can even help police officers to catch criminals. Cats can be trained to jump through hoops, catch toys and give high fives.

When a cat curls up on your lap, or a dog rubs your head or licks your face, you’ll know who the perfect pet is. Whichever one you own!

So far, China has successfully sent a large number of satellites(卫星)and spaceships into space. Space scientists have been greatly inspired(赋予灵感)by the old stories and ancient famous people when giving them names.

Since thousands of years ago, Chinese people have dreamed of going to the moon. Chang’e Flies to the Moon is one of the most popular stories. As you can see, China’s first man-made satellite to circle around the moon was named Chang’e I. More interestingly, the moon rover(巡视器)was named after the Jade Rabbit, who is the partner of Chang’e in the story. These old stories carry people’s best wishes and dreams. With the development of science and technology, our scientists have made them come true.

Kua Fu Runs After the Sun is another story to show how much ancient Chinese people wanted to know about the unknown world. Now, Kua Fu is going with the scientists to “visit” the sun, because we have a space project called KuaFu Mission.

Besides the ancient stories, space scientists also get ideas from ancient famous people. For example, Mozi, an ancient scientist, discovered that light travels in a straight line over 2, 000 years ago. His discovery made space study take a big step at that time. So, China’s first quantum(量子)science satellite was named Mozi, making China the first country in the world to achieve quantum communication between satellites and the ground.

From such simple things as giving names to the satellites, we can see how great our traditional culture is and what influence it has on our modern science and technology.
